Output 99c95b4d2a8101022efcf89c135822aff38ac907e4b9cc2f765379bdc2018ca8:13

value
21444088
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41721a607b0e9835300159737c6a8e76aca1bd56 OP_EQUALVERIFY OP_CHECKSIG
address
16y3cVEeJGsGT8EWWP4xgivDsHzfdewEYe
transaction
99c95b4d2a8101022efcf89c135822aff38ac907e4b9cc2f765379bdc2018ca8
spent
true